After waiting so long for a 15th major title, it is perhaps fitting that Tiger Woods has held on to it for far longer than expected.

Woods won his fifth Masters in April last year, an incredible 3,954 days since he beat Rocco Mediate in a play-off for the 2008 US Open, despite a double stress fracture and knee injury which prompted season-ending surgery.
